Xemu is a low-level emulator (LLE). Unlike high-level emulators that simulate what the software does, Xemu aims to replicate the actual hardware behavior of the Xbox down to a granular level.

If you are setting up Xemu for the first time, you will quickly realize that it does not work right out of the box. It requires specific system files extracted from an actual Xbox console to function. The most critical and often misunderstood file required is the .

If Xemu does not have access to a copy of this 512-byte file, it cannot decrypt your Xbox BIOS file, resulting in a black screen or a crash on launch. MCPX Version 1.0 vs. Version 1.1

While the original Xbox has two main versions (1.0 and 1.1), MCPX v1.0 is the version most widely supported and recommended for best results with xemu. How to Acquire the File It requires specific system files extracted from an
